InZinc Mining (CVE:IZN) Stock Price Down 12.5% – Should You Sell?

InZinc Mining Ltd. (CVE:IZNGet Free Report) shares fell 12.5% on Wednesday . The stock traded as low as C$0.04 and last traded at C$0.04. 1,111,910 shares were traded during mid-day trading, an increase of 890% from the average session volume of 112,291 shares. The stock had previously closed at C$0.04.

InZinc Mining Price Performance

The company’s 50-day simple moving average is C$0.03 and its 200-day simple moving average is C$0.03. The stock has a market capitalization of C$4.94 million, a price-to-earnings ratio of -4.00 and a beta of 1.82.

InZinc Mining Ltd. acquires, explores for, and develops mineral properties in the United States and Canada. It primarily explores for zinc, copper, and indium deposits. The company holds a 100% interest in the Indy project comprising an area of 19,000 hectares located in Central British Colombia; and the West Desert Property located in Utah, the United States.
